Ontario County extends landfill future study

  • / Updated:
  • Staff Report 

The Ontario County Board of Supervisors has granted a six-month extension to MSW Consultants for a comprehensive study on the future of the county’s landfill. The Florida-based consultancy, engaged in June 2023, is analyzing the operations at the Seneca-based landfill to guide the Board’s decision on its potential closure by the end of 2028 when its operating permit expires and it is expected to reach capacity.


The extension, unanimously approved by the board’s Planning and Environmental Quality Committee on April 9, will allow MSW Consultants additional time to complete their report, for which the county has allocated $195,000. The full board is set to give final approval later this month.

This study follows a 2023 recommendation from the Seneca Town Board to close the landfill in 2028. The site, operational since 1973 and managed by Casella Waste Services, includes recycling facilities and a plant converting landfill gas into energy, highlighting its environmental significance.
